117.info
人生若只如初见

sql怎么取出json嵌套的值

在SQL中,如果要从嵌套的JSON中获取值,可以使用JSON函数和操作符来实现。

  1. 使用JSON_EXTRACT函数:
  • 语法: JSON_EXTRACT(json_column, json_path)

  • 示例: SELECT JSON_EXTRACT(column_name, ‘$.key1.key2’) FROM table_name;

  • 说明: 该函数可以从指定的JSON列中提取指定路径的值。

  1. 使用->操作符:
  • 语法: json_column->“$.json_path”

  • 示例: SELECT column_name->“$.key1.key2” FROM table_name;

  • 说明: 该操作符可以从指定的JSON列中提取指定路径的值。

在上述示例中,'json_column’是包含JSON数据的列名,'column_name’是包含JSON数据的列名,‘table_name’是包含JSON数据的表名,’$.key1.key2’是JSON数据的路径,用于指定要提取的值。

请注意,具体的语法和操作符可能因不同的数据库系统而有所差异。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feb59AzsLBgFfDFY.html

推荐文章

  • sql怎么查询json字段中的key是否存在

    在SQL中,可以使用JSON函数来查询JSON字段中的key是否存在。
    下面是一个例子,假设有一个名为data的JSON字段,其中包含一个键值对{"key": "value"}:
    ...

  • sql如何获取json串中字段的值

    在SQL中,可以使用JSON函数来获取JSON串中字段的值。以下是一些常用的JSON函数: JSON_VALUE:用于提取JSON串中的单个值。 语法:JSON_VALUE(json_column, ‘$.k...

  • sql怎么取json中的字段值

    在SQL中,可以使用JSON_VALUE函数来提取JSON中的字段值。
    语法如下:
    JSON_VALUE(json_column, '$.key') 其中,json_column是包含JSON数据的列名,key...

  • sql怎么查询json栏位里的内容

    在SQL中查询JSON列的内容可以使用JSON函数和操作符。以下是一些常用的方法: JSON_VALUE函数:用于提取JSON对象中的特定属性的值。 SELECT JSON_VALUE(json_colu...

  • 如何获取json数组里的数据

    要获取JSON数组中的数据,可以使用不同的方法,具体取决于您使用的编程语言和框架。
    以下是使用一些常见编程语言和框架的示例:
    在JavaScript中,您可...

  • Oracle中的游标Cursor怎么使用

    在Oracle中,游标(Cursor)是一种用于处理结果集的数据库对象。游标可以被用来遍历和操作查询结果集中的行。以下是使用游标的基本步骤: 声明游标:在PL/SQL块中...

  • cdn节点存储空间怎么管理

    管理CDN节点存储空间通常涉及以下几个方面: 存储空间容量规划:根据业务需求和预估的流量,计算需要的存储空间容量,并选择合适的存储设备或云存储服务进行部署...

  • cdn节点服务器怎么建立

    要建立CDN节点服务器,您需要遵循以下步骤: 选择合适的服务器:选择一台高性能的服务器,可以是物理服务器或云服务器。确保服务器的网络带宽足够,以应对大量的...